Purpose:
The President's Council (Advisory Board) serves as a critical community champion of Service After Service. Members of the President's Council share their gifts in service to our mission by providing our organization with their professional expertise; their diverse knowledge of constituent perspectives; their connections to local, national or international resources, colleagues or peers; their philanthropic support or other forms
of needed assistance. The President's Council has no governing function within the organization.

Expectations:
* Act annually in some significant way to support the organization’s mission (e.g.
expert advice, door opening, funding or fundraising)
* Allow the organization to publicize their name and participation on the Council, list name on letterhead and other communications
* Attend events such as the monthly meetings and special gatherings
* Keep informed about plans, activities, and needs of the organization
